DEU arrests three on drug charges

From Staff Reports

Three people were arrested on drug charges in Payne Springs Tuesday, Henderson County Sheriff’s Department reports stated.

Eddie Dewayne Shoemake, 38, Johnny Arthur King, 30, and Kourtney Nicole Schwab, 21, were each booked into the Henderson County Jail on charges of possession of a controlled substance (4 to 200 grams), a first-degree felony.

King had also been sought on a warrant for possession of a controlled substance, less than one gram.

Drug Enforcement Unit investigators obtained a felony warrant on King, Tuesday and went to Payne Springs to locate him. Investigators located King in a vehicle driven by Shoemake. Schwab was also a passenger in the vehicle.

Investigators observed the car as it turned into Shoemake’s driveway in the Southwood Shores Subdivision. Officers searched the vehicle where they found a baggie as well as a syringe.

HCSO reports stated the baggie contained a substance that appeared to be the “ice” form of methamphetamine. Officers seized the substance for analysis.

According to information from the U.S. Drug Enforcement Agency, ice is the crystallized form of methamphetamine and is generally smoked.
